Bug Description

On resizing the Gwibber window, it always results in the layout being 'rolled over' if the window is made wider. In cases of width being lesser than original, a white margin appears. Attaching a screenshot of both cases.
Using Gwibber bundled with Ubuntu 11.10. Fresh Install. Had to install Ubuntu thrice due to some issues. Gwibber showed the same symptoms in all three cases.

Pavol Klačanský (pavolzetor-deactivatedaccount) wrote :

I have fixed this issue in my app by triggering resize when window resizes, not on widget allocation signal (which happens after drawing). Also, please, update GSettings after resizing, due to high IO in gnome shell or unity 2d.
